As a CAD Analyst, your primary focus will be on identifying and resolving CAD geometry quality issues that impact prototype build readiness. You'll work closely with engineering teams to investigate non-buildable geometry, drive resolution, and ensure that CAD data is accurate, buildable, and aligned with our Engineering Bill of Materials (BoMs) and parts ordering systems.

Key Responsibilities:

  • Create and manage Engineering BoMs (CAD) for full vehicle programmes.
  • Identify and resolve geometry quality issues in CAD data ahead of part ordering.
  • Collaborate with engineering teams to investigate and fix geometry quality issues.
  • Ensure alignment between Engineering BoMs and other key datasets supporting part supply.
  • Lead and support CAD quality reviews with Stakeholders and Customers.

Essential Skills Required:

  • Strong understanding of CAD compatibility and data quality.
  • Experience using the 3DEXPERIENCE (3DX) platform to view and assess CAD data.
  • Proven experience in resolving CAD-related issues in collaboration with engineering teams.
